Sorting photos on iPad

uploading photos to iPad changes sort order to what looks like a random order. How can I sort photos by filename or date?


Please don't tell me I have to do it one by one as there are over 300 images.

iPad (4th gen) Wi-Fi, iOS 8.2

Photos that you sync to the Photos app from your computer are sorted by their date modified field, you will have to change those dates on the photos on your computer and resync them to get them in a different order.


Or you could use a third-party photo management app instead e.g. Photo Manager Pro can copy photos to/from your computer and/or the Photos app, and you can change the sort order within the albums in the app (filename, date, size, or drag them into your own sort order).
